Target Group:
Young and especially highly qualified scientists of any discipline
Goals:
Promotion of scientific work at leading foreign research institutions; gaining experience abroad during the postdoc-phase facilitation of access to new scientific areas, methods, procedures and techniques so as to contribute – following return to Austria – to the further development of science in Austria
Requirements:
completed doctoral studies
international scientific publications
invitation from the foreign research institution
If a return phase is requested: confirmation of the Austrian research institution
Length 10 to 24 months without return phase respectively 16 to 36 months including return phase (return phase = 6 to 12 months)
Level
Last Date To apply:Accepted continuously, no application deadlines.
